Macon Bibb County Georgia Airport Feature

The Macon-Bibb County Commission recently selected GMC, in collaboration with MaesAwyr, LLC, as the airport planning and engineering consultant for two airports in Macon, Georgia.  The airport system includes Middle Georgia Regional Airport and Macon Downtown Airport.

Both airports serve a diverse aviation market comprised of commercial, corporate, charter, recreational and military activities. In addition to many other businesses, the Middle Georgia Regional Airport is home to Bombardier and Haeco Airframe aerospace maintenance, repair and overhaul (MRO) businesses, which provide heavy maintenance to commercial air carriers and aerospace manufacturing for U.S. military defense contracts.

Middle Georgia Regional Airport directly and indirectly supports approximately 2,000 local jobs and yields a $200 million economic impact annually. The airport is also expected to begin offering direct flights to Washington, D.C., this summer.

Macon Downtown Airport is a public-use general aviation airport that serves recreational and corporate aircraft. Middle Georgia State University recently established a new flight training facility and fixed-base operator at the airport to support its growing aviation program.
